StatusWith<unique_ptr<PlanExecutor, PlanExecutor::Deleter>> PipelineD::createRandomCursorExecutor(
    const CollectionPtr& coll,
    const boost::intrusive_ptr<ExpressionContext>& expCtx,
    Pipeline* pipeline,
    long long sampleSize,
    long long numRecords,
    boost::optional<BucketUnpacker> bucketUnpacker) {
    OperationContext* opCtx = expCtx->opCtx;

    // Verify that we are already under a collection lock. We avoid taking locks ourselves in this
    // function because double-locking forces any PlanExecutor we create to adopt a NO_YIELD policy.
    invariant(opCtx->lockState()->isCollectionLockedForMode(coll->ns(), MODE_IS));

    static const double kMaxSampleRatioForRandCursor = 0.05;
    if (!expCtx->ns.isTimeseriesBucketsCollection()) {
        if (sampleSize > numRecords * kMaxSampleRatioForRandCursor || numRecords <= 100) {
            return nullptr;
        }
    } else {
        // Suppose that a time-series bucket collection is observed to contain 200 buckets, and the
        // 'g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ount' parameter is set to 1000. If all buckets are full, then the
        // maximum possible measurment count would be 200 * 1000 = 200,000. While the
        // 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' plan is more efficient when the sample size is small
        // relative to the total number of measurements in the time-series collection, for larger
        // sample sizes the top-k sort based sample is faster. Experiments have approximated that
        // the tipping point is roughly when the requested sample size is greater than 1% of the
        // maximum possible number of measurements in the collection (i.e. numBuckets *
        // maxMeasurementsPerBucket).
        static const double kCoefficient = 0.01;
        if (sampleSize > kCoefficient * numRecords * g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ount) {
            return nullptr;
        }
    }

    // Attempt to get a random cursor from the RecordStore.
    auto rsRandCursor = coll->getRecordStore()->getRandomCursor(opCtx);
    if (!rsRandCursor) {
        // The storage engine has no random cursor support.
        return nullptr;
    }

    // Build a MultiIteratorStage and pass it the random-sampling RecordCursor.
    auto ws = std::make_unique<WorkingSet>();
    std::unique_ptr<PlanStage> root =
        std::make_unique<MultiIteratorStage>(expCtx.get(), ws.get(), coll);
    static_cast<MultiIteratorStage*>(root.get())->addIterator(std::move(rsRandCursor));

    TrialStage* trialStage = nullptr;

    auto css = CollectionShardingState::get(opCtx, coll->ns());
    const auto isSharded = css->getCollectionDescription(opCtx).isSharded();

    // Because 'numRecords' includes orphan documents, our initial decision to optimize the $sample
    // cursor may have been mistaken. For sharded collections, build a TRIAL plan that will switch
    // to a collection scan if the ratio of orphaned to owned documents encountered over the first
    // 100 works() is such that we would have chosen not to optimize.
    static const size_t kMaxPresampleSize = 100;
    if (expCtx->ns.isTimeseriesBucketsCollection()) {
        // We can't take ARHASH optimization path for a direct $sample on the system.buckets
        // collection because data is in compressed form. If we did have a direct $sample on the
        // system.buckets collection, then the 'bucketUnpacker' would not be set up properly. We
        // also should bail out early if a $sample is made against a time series collection that is
        // empty. If we don't the 'minAdvancedToWorkRatio' can be nan/-nan depending on the
        // architecture.
        if (!(bucketUnpacker && numRecords)) {
            return nullptr;
        }

        // Use a 'TrialStage' to run a trial between 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' and
        // 'UnpackTimeseriesBucket' with $sample left in the pipeline in-place. If the buckets are
        // not sufficiently full, or the 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' plan draws too many
        // duplicates, then we will fall back to the 'TrialStage' backup plan. This backup plan uses
        // the top-k sort sampling approach.
        //
        // Suppose the 'g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ount' is 1000, but each bucket only contains 500
        // documents on average. The observed trial advanced/work ratio approximates the average
        // bucket fullness, noted here as "abf". In this example, abf = 500 / 1000 = 0.5.
        // Experiments have shown that the optimized 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' algorithm performs
        // better than backup plan when
        //
        //     sampleSize < 0.02 * abf * numRecords * g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ount
        //
        //  This inequality can be rewritten as
        //
        //     abf > sampleSize / (0.02 * numRecords * g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ount)
        //
        // Therefore, if the advanced/work ratio exceeds this threshold, we will use the
        // 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' plan. Note that as the sample size requested by the user
        // becomes larger with respect to the number of buckets, we require a higher advanced/work
        // ratio in order to justify using 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ket'.
        //
        // Additionally, we require the 'TrialStage' to approximate the abf as at least 0.25. When
        // buckets are mostly empty, the 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' will be inefficient due to a
        // lot of sampling "misses".
        static const auto kCoefficient = 0.02;
        static const auto kMinBucketFullness = 0.25;
        const auto minAdvancedToWorkRatio = std::max(
            std::min(sampleSize / (kCoefficient * numRecords * g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ount), 1.0),
            kMinBucketFullness);

        boost::optional<std::unique_ptr<ShardFilterer>> maybeShardFilter;
        if (isSharded) {
            // In the sharded case, we need to use a ShardFilterer within the ARHASH plan to
            // eliminate orphans from the working set, since the stage owns the cursor.
            maybeShardFilter = std::make_unique<ShardFiltererImpl>(css->getOwnershipFilter(
                opCtx, CollectionShardingState::OrphanCleanupPolicy::kDisallowOrphanCleanup));
        }

        auto arhashPlan = std::make_unique<SampleFromTimeseriesBucket>(
            expCtx.get(),
            ws.get(),
            std::move(root),
            bucketUnpacker->copy(),
            std::move(maybeShardFilter),
            // By using a quantity slightly higher than 'kMaxPresampleSize', we ensure that the
            // 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' stage won't fail due to too many consecutive sampling
            // attempts during the 'TrialStage's trial period.
            kMaxPresampleSize + 5,
            sampleSize,
            gTimeseriesBucketMaxCount);

        std::unique_ptr<PlanStage> collScanPlan = std::make_unique<CollectionScan>(
            expCtx.get(), coll, CollectionScanParams{}, ws.get(), nullptr);

        if (isSharded) {
            // In the sharded case, we need to add a shard-filterer stage to the backup plan to
            // eliminate orphans. The trial plan is thus SHARDING_FILTER-COLLSCAN.
            auto collectionFilter = css->getOwnershipFilter(
                opCtx, CollectionShardingState::OrphanCleanupPolicy::kDisallowOrphanCleanup);
            collScanPlan = std::make_unique<ShardFilterStage>(
                expCtx.get(), std::move(collectionFilter), ws.get(), std::move(collScanPlan));
        }

        auto topkSortPlan = std::make_unique<UnpackTimeseriesBucket>(
            expCtx.get(), ws.get(), std::move(collScanPlan), bucketUnpacker->copy());

        // In a sharded collection we need to preserve the $sample source in order to provide the
        // AsyncResultsMerger with $sortKeys it can use to merge samples from multiple shards.
        // However, this means we need to perform a sort on the results of ARHASH. This work is not
        // counted by the TrialStage, so we impose an arbitrary upper limit on the sample size
        // before defaulting to a Top-K sort, in order to bound the cost of sorting the sample
        // returned by ARHASH.
        static const auto kMaxSortSizeForShardedARHASHSample = 1000;
        if (isSharded && (sampleSize > kMaxSortSizeForShardedARHASHSample)) {
            root = std::move(topkSortPlan);
        } else {
            // We need to use a TrialStage approach to handle a problem where ARHASH sampling can
            // fail due to small measurement counts. We can push sampling and bucket unpacking down
            // to the PlanStage layer and erase $_internalUnpackBucket and $sample.
            root = std::make_unique<TrialStage>(expCtx.get(),
                                                ws.get(),
                                                std::move(arhashPlan),
                                                std::move(topkSortPlan),
                                                kMaxPresampleSize,
                                                minAdvancedToWorkRatio);
            trialStage = static_cast<TrialStage*>(root.get());
        }

    } else if (isSharded) {
        // The ratio of owned to orphaned documents must be at least equal to the ratio between the
        // requested sampleSize and the maximum permitted sampleSize for the original constraints to
        // be satisfied. For instance, if there are 200 documents and the sampleSize is 5, then at
        // least (5 / (200*0.05)) = (5/10) = 50% of those documents must be owned. If less than 5%
        // of the documents in the collection are owned, we default to the backup plan.
        const auto minAdvancedToWorkRatio = std::max(
            sampleSize / (numRecords * kMaxSampleRatioForRandCursor), kMaxSampleRatioForRandCursor);
        // Since the incoming operation is sharded, use the CSS to infer the filtering metadata for
        // the collection. We get the shard ownership filter after checking to see if the collection
        // is sharded to avoid an invariant from being fired in this call.
        auto collectionFilter = css->getOwnershipFilter(
            opCtx, CollectionShardingState::OrphanCleanupPolicy::kDisallowOrphanCleanup);
        // The trial plan is SHARDING_FILTER-MULTI_ITERATOR.
        auto randomCursorPlan = std::make_unique<ShardFilterStage>(
            expCtx.get(), collectionFilter, ws.get(), std::move(root));
        // The backup plan is SHARDING_FILTER-COLLSCAN.
        std::unique_ptr<PlanStage> collScanPlan = std::make_unique<CollectionScan>(
            expCtx.get(), coll, CollectionScanParams{}, ws.get(), nullptr);
        collScanPlan = std::make_unique<ShardFilterStage>(
            expCtx.get(), collectionFilter, ws.get(), std::move(collScanPlan));
        // Place a TRIAL stage at the root of the plan tree, and pass it the trial and backup plans.
        root = std::make_unique<TrialStage>(expCtx.get(),
                                            ws.get(),
                                            std::move(randomCursorPlan),
                                            std::move(collScanPlan),
                                            kMaxPresampleSize,
                                            minAdvancedToWorkRatio);
        trialStage = static_cast<TrialStage*>(root.get());
    }

    auto execStatus = plan_executor_factory::make(expCtx,
                                                  std::move(ws),
                                                  std::move(root),
                                                  &coll,
                                                  opCtx->inMultiDocumentTransaction()
                                                      ? PlanYieldPolicy::YieldPolicy::INTERRUPT_ONLY
                                                      : PlanYieldPolicy::YieldPolicy::YIELD_AUTO,
                                                  QueryPlannerParams::RETURN_OWNED_DATA);
    if (!execStatus.isOK()) {
        return execStatus.getStatus();
    }

    // For sharded collections, the root of the plan tree is a TrialStage that may have chosen
    // either a random-sampling cursor trial plan or a COLLSCAN backup plan. We can only optimize
    // the $sample aggregation stage if the trial plan was chosen.
    const auto isStorageOptimizedSample = !trialStage || !trialStage->pickedBackupPlan();
    if (!bucketUnpacker) {
        if (isStorageOptimizedSample) {
            // Replace $sample stage with $sampleFromRandomCursor stage.
            pipeline->popFront();
            std::string idString = coll->ns().isOplog() ? "ts" : "_id";
            pipeline->addInitialSource(DocumentSourceSampleFromRandomCursor::create(
                expCtx, sampleSize, idString, numRecords));
        }
    } else {
        // For timeseries collections, we should remove the $_internalUnpackBucket stage which is at
        // the front of the pipeline, regardless of which plan the TrialStage has chosen. The
        // unpacking will be done by the 'UnpackTimeseriesBucket' PlanStage if the backup plan
        // (Top-K sort plan) was chosen, and by the 'SampleFromTimeseriesBucket' PlanStage if the
        // ARHASH plan was chosen.
        Pipeline::SourceContainer& sources = pipeline->_sources;
        sources.erase(sources.begin());
        // We can push down the $sample source into the PlanStage layer if the chosen strategy uses
        // ARHASH sampling on unsharded collections. For sharded collections, we cannot erase
        // $sample because we need to preserve the sort metadata (the $sortKey field) for the merge
        // cursor on mongos.
        if (isStorageOptimizedSample && !isSharded) {
            sources.erase(sources.begin());
        }
    }

    return std::move(execStatus.getValue());
}

/**
 * Given a dependency set and a pipeline, builds a projection BSON object to push down into the
 * PlanStage layer. The rules to push down the projection are as follows:
 *    1. If there is an inclusion projection at the front of the pipeline, it will be pushed down
 *       as is.
 *    2. If there is no inclusion projection at the front of the pipeline, but there is a finite
 *       dependency set, a projection representing this dependency set will be pushed down.
 *    3. Otherwise, an empty projection is returned and no projection push down will happen.
 *
 * If 'allowExpressions' is true, the returned projection may include expressions (which can only
 * happen in case 1). If 'allowExpressions' is false and the projection we find has expressions,
 * then we fall through to case 2 and attempt to push down a pure-inclusion projection based on its
 * dependencies.
 */
auto buildProjectionForPushdown(const DepsTracker& deps,
                                Pipeline* pipeline,
                                bool allowExpressions) {
    auto&& sources = pipeline->getSources();

    // Short-circuit if the pipeline is empty: there is no projection and nothing to push down.
    if (sources.empty()) {
        return BSONObj();
    }

    if (const auto projStage =
            exact_pointer_cast<DocumentSourceSingleDocumentTransformation*>(sources.front().get());
        projStage) {
        if (projStage->getType() == TransformerInterface::TransformerType::kInclusionProjection) {
            auto projObj =
                projStage->getTransformer().serializeTransformation(boost::none).toBson();
            auto projAst =
                projection_ast::parseAndAnalyze(projStage->getContext(),
                                                projObj,
                                                ProjectionPolicies::aggregateProjectionPolicies());
            if (!projAst.hasExpressions() || allowExpressions) {
                // If there is an inclusion projection at the front of the pipeline, we have case 1.
                sources.pop_front();
                return projObj;
            }
        }
    }

    // Depending of whether there is a finite dependency set, either return a projection
    // representing this dependency set, or an empty BSON, meaning no projection push down will
    // happen. This covers cases 2 and 3.
    if (deps.getNeedsAnyMetadata())
        return BSONObj();
    return deps.toProjectionWithoutMetadata();
}

StatusWith<std::unique_ptr<PlanExecutor, PlanExecutor::Deleter>> PipelineD::prepareExecutor(
    const intrusive_ptr<ExpressionContext>& expCtx,
    const CollectionPtr& collection,
    const NamespaceString& nss,
    Pipeline* pipeline,
    const boost::intrusive_ptr<DocumentSourceSort>& sortStage,
    std::unique_ptr<GroupFromFirstDocumentTransformation> rewrittenGroupStage,
    QueryMetadataBitSet unavailableMetadata,
    const BSONObj& queryObj,
    SkipThenLimit skipThenLimit,
    const AggregateCommandRequest* aggRequest,
    const MatchExpressionParser::AllowedFeatureSet& matcherFeatures,
    bool* hasNoRequirements) {
    invariant(hasNoRequirements);

    // Any data returned from the inner executor must be owned.
    size_t plannerOpts = QueryPlannerParams::DEFAULT;

    bool isChangeStream =
        pipeline->peekFront() && pipeline->peekFront()->constraints().isChangeStreamStage();
    if (isChangeStream) {
        invariant(expCtx->tailableMode == TailableModeEnum::kTailableAndAwaitData);
        plannerOpts |= (QueryPlannerParams::TRACK_LATEST_OPLOG_TS |
                        QueryPlannerParams::ASSERT_MIN_TS_HAS_NOT_FALLEN_OFF_OPLOG);
    }

    // The $_requestReshardingResumeToken parameter is only valid for an oplog scan.
    if (aggRequest && aggRequest->getRequestReshardingResumeToken()) {
        plannerOpts |= (QueryPlannerParams::TRACK_LATEST_OPLOG_TS |
                        QueryPlannerParams::ASSERT_MIN_TS_HAS_NOT_FALLEN_OFF_OPLOG);
    }

    // If there is a sort stage eligible for pushdown, serialize its SortPattern to a BSONObj. The
    // BSONObj format is currently necessary to request that the sort is computed by the query layer
    // inside the inner PlanExecutor. We also remove the $sort stage from the Pipeline, since it
    // will be handled instead by PlanStage execution.
    BSONObj sortObj;
    if (sortStage) {
        sortObj = sortStage->getSortKeyPattern()
                      .serialize(SortPattern::SortKeySerialization::kForPipelineSerialization)
                      .toBson();

        pipeline->popFrontWithName(DocumentSourceSort::kStageName);

        // Now that we've pushed down the sort, see if there is a $limit and $skip to push down
        // also. We should not already have a limit or skip here, otherwise it would be incorrect
        // for the caller to pass us a sort stage to push down, since the order matters.
        invariant(!skipThenLimit.getLimit());
        invariant(!skipThenLimit.getSkip());

        // Since all $limit stages were already pushdowned to the sort stage, we are only looking
        // for $skip stages.
        auto skip = extractSkipForPushdown(pipeline);

        // Since the limit from $sort is going before the extracted $skip stages, we construct
        // 'LimitThenSkip' object and then convert it 'SkipThenLimit'.
        skipThenLimit = LimitThenSkip(sortStage->getLimit(), skip).flip();
    }

    // Perform dependency analysis. In order to minimize the dependency set, we only analyze the
    // stages that remain in the pipeline after pushdown. In particular, any dependencies for a
    // $match or $sort pushed down into the query layer will not be reflected here.
    auto deps = pipeline->getDependencies(unavailableMetadata);
    *hasNoRequirements = deps.hasNoRequirements();

    BSONObj projObj;
    if (*hasNoRequirements) {
        // This query might be eligible for count optimizations, since the remaining stages in the
        // pipeline don't actually need to read any data produced by the query execution layer.
        plannerOpts |= QueryPlannerParams::IS_COUNT;
    } else {
        // Build a BSONObj representing a projection eligible for pushdown. If there is an inclusion
        // projection at the front of the pipeline, it will be removed and handled by the PlanStage
        // layer. If a projection cannot be pushed down, an empty BSONObj will be returned.

        // In most cases .find() behaves as if it evaluates in a predictable order:
        //     predicate, sort, skip, limit, projection.
        // But there is at least one case where it runs the projection before the sort/skip/limit:
        // when the predicate has a rooted $or.  (In that case we plan each branch of the $or
        // separately, using Subplan, and include the projection on each branch.)

        // To work around this behavior, don't allow pushing down expressions if we are also going
        // to push down a sort, skip or limit. We don't want the expressions to be evaluated on any
        // documents that the sort/skip/limit would have filtered out. (The sort stage can be a
        // top-k sort, which both sorts and limits.)
        bool allowExpressions = !sortStage && !skipThenLimit.getSkip() && !skipThenLimit.getLimit();
        projObj = buildProjectionForPushdown(deps, pipeline, allowExpressions);
        plannerOpts |= QueryPlannerParams::RETURN_OWNED_DATA;
    }

    if (rewrittenGroupStage) {
        // See if the query system can handle the $group and $sort stage using a DISTINCT_SCAN
        // (SERVER-9507).
        auto swExecutorGrouped = attemptToGetExecutor(expCtx,
                                                      collection,
                                                      nss,
                                                      queryObj,
                                                      projObj,
                                                      deps.metadataDeps(),
                                                      sortObj,
                                                      SkipThenLimit{boost::none, boost::none},
                                                      rewrittenGroupStage->groupId(),
                                                      aggRequest,
                                                      plannerOpts,
                                                      matcherFeatures,
                                                      pipeline);

        if (swExecutorGrouped.isOK()) {
            // Any $limit stage before the $group stage should make the pipeline ineligible for this
            // optimization.
            invariant(!sortStage || !sortStage->hasLimit());

            // We remove the $sort and $group stages that begin the pipeline, because the executor
            // will handle the sort, and the groupTransform (added below) will handle the $group
            // stage.
            pipeline->popFrontWithName(DocumentSourceSort::kStageName);
            pipeline->popFrontWithName(DocumentSourceGroup::kStageName);

            boost::intrusive_ptr<DocumentSource> groupTransform(
                new DocumentSourceSingleDocumentTransformation(
                    expCtx,
                    std::move(rewrittenGroupStage),
                    "$groupByDistinctScan",
                    false /* independentOfAnyCollection */));
            pipeline->addInitialSource(groupTransform);

            return swExecutorGrouped;
        } else if (swExecutorGrouped != ErrorCodes::NoQueryExecutionPlans) {
            return swExecutorGrouped.getStatus().withContext(
                "Failed to determine whether query system can provide a "
                "DISTINCT_SCAN grouping");
        }
    }

    // If this pipeline is a change stream, then the cursor must use the simple collation, so we
    // temporarily switch the collator on the ExpressionContext to nullptr. We do this here because
    // by this point, all the necessary pipeline analyses and optimizations have already been
    // performed. Note that 'collatorStash' restores the original collator when it leaves scope.
    std::unique_ptr<CollatorInterface> collatorForCursor = nullptr;
    auto collatorStash =
        isChangeStream ? expCtx->temporarilyChangeCollator(std::move(collatorForCursor)) : nullptr;

    return attemptToGetExecutor(expCtx,
                                collection,
                                nss,
                                queryObj,
                                projObj,
                                deps.metadataDeps(),
                                sortObj,
                                skipThenLimit,
                                boost::none, /* groupIdForDistinctScan */
                                aggRequest,
                                plannerOpts,
                                matcherFeatures,
                                pipeline);
}
